New petrol and diesel rates come into effect
December 01, 2015  09:14
Petrol and diesel are now cheaper by 58 paisa a litre and 25 paisa per litre respectively. 

Commenting on the reduction, effective from midnight Monday, Indian Oil Corp (IOC) said: "The current level of international product prices of petrol and diesel and INR-USD exchange rate warrant a decrease in prices, the impact of which is being passed on to the consumers with this price revision."

The Indian basket of crude oils closed on the previous trading day on Friday at $41.01 a barrel, after having dropped below $40 during the fortnight in consideration.

Petrol price was hiked by 36 paise per litre while that of diesel was raised by 87 paise per litre on November 15 in line with firming global rates
